| package org.eclipse.lsp4j.util; |
| |
| import java.util.ArrayDeque; |
| import java.util.Iterator; |
| import java.util.Queue; |
| |
| import org.eclipse.lsp4j.DocumentSymbol; |
| |
| /** |
| * Utilities for {@link DocumentSymbol document symbols}. |
| */ |
| public final class DocumentSymbols { |
| |
| /** |
| * Returns an unmodifiable iterator over the {@link DocumentSymbol document |
| * symbols} using the breath-first traversal. That is, all the symbols of depth |
| * 0 are returned, then depth 1, then 2, and so on. |
| * |
| * <p> |
| * It does not guarantee a well defined behavior of the resulting iterator if |
| * you modify the structure while the iteration is in progress. |
| */ |
| public static Iterator<DocumentSymbol> asIterator(DocumentSymbol documentSymbol) { |
| return new DocumentSymbolIterator(documentSymbol); |
| } |
| |
| protected static class DocumentSymbolIterator extends BreadthFirstIterator<DocumentSymbol> { |
| |
| protected DocumentSymbolIterator(DocumentSymbol documentSymbol) { |
| super(Preconditions.checkNotNull(documentSymbol, "documentSymbol")); |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| protected Iterable<DocumentSymbol> getChildren(DocumentSymbol node) { |
| return node.getChildren(); |
| } |
| |
| } |
| |
| protected abstract static class BreadthFirstIterator<T> implements Iterator<T> { |
| |
| private Queue<T> queue; |
| |
| protected BreadthFirstIterator(T root) { |
| Preconditions.checkNotNull(root, "root"); |
| this.queue = new ArrayDeque<>(); |
| this.queue.add(root); |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public void remove() { |
| throw new UnsupportedOperationException(); |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public boolean hasNext() { |
| return !this.queue.isEmpty(); |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public T next() { |
| T result = queue.remove(); |
| Iterable<T> children = getChildren(result); |
| if (children != null) { |
| for (T child : children) { |
| queue.add(child); |
| } |
| } |
| return result; |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Returns with the children (direct descendants) of the {@code node} argument. |
| * If the argument does not have any children, clients are allowed to return |
| * {@code null}. |
| */ |
| protected abstract Iterable<T> getChildren(T node); |
| |
| } |
| |
| private DocumentSymbols() { |
| |
| } |
| |
| } |
